In the song they sing a line that talks about dead things coming alive, in the name of Jesus. You know me, I started to think about what dead things could come alive?

Well my first thought is life. Jesus and God can bring people back to life. Jesus raised Lazarus from the dead, just by shouting into his grave.

John 11:43-44 New Living Translation

43 Then Jesus shouted, “Lazarus, come out!” 44 And the dead man came out, his hands and feet bound in graveclothes, his face wrapped in a headcloth. Jesus told them, “Unwrap him and let him go!”

The second thought of course is God The Father, resurrecting His Son after His death on the Cross.

Ephesians 1:20 New Living Translation

20 that raised Christ from the dead and seated him in the place of honor at God’s right hand in the heavenly realms.

Okay, these are two easy examples. What else could be dead and then brought back to life?

How about a person who is crippled? Can they be restored? That is exactly what Peter & John did happening upon a man who was crippled from birth. He was at the temple gate begging people for money. 

Acts 3:4-6 Living Bible

4 They looked at him intently, and then Peter said, “Look here!” 5 The lame man looked at them eagerly, expecting a gift. 6 But Peter said, “We don’t have any money for you! But I’ll give you something else! I command you in the name of Jesus Christ of Nazareth, walk!”

How about your marriage? You think that it is over. Dead, to never be revived again. You and your spouse are heading towards the big "D". Don't you think that Jesus can heal and redeem your marriage? Of course He can.

1 Peter 5:10 New Living Translation

10 In his kindness God called you to share in his eternal glory by means of Christ Jesus. So after you have suffered a little while, he will restore, support, and strengthen you, and he will place you on a firm foundation.

How about relationship with your children? The one who ran away and squandered everything. Can that be saved or restored? I think that you know the answer.

Luke 15:24 Amplified Bible

24 for this son of mine was [as good as] dead and is alive again; he was lost and has been found.

These are just a few things that I thought about when I heard the song lyrics, "Dead Things Come Alive In The Name of Jesus."

So I encourage you. When you think things are dead and are no longer, cry out to Jesus. He is the healer and resurrector of all things. He makes dead things come alive!

 Have you ever sat with someone who is terminally ill? You know their life on earth is coming to an end. If you know they are a Christian, you know they'll spend forever in eternity with Jesus! What a comforting thought.

Then you start thinking about yourself. Where will my forever be? Will I spend it in Heaven, with Jesus? Or will I spend it in Hell with Lucifer? Well, that depends on you. What your beliefs are. Do you believe in Jesus? Or do you reject Him as your savior and accept the Devil and his ways?

Matthew 7:13-14 Living Bible

13 “Heaven can be entered only through the narrow gate! The highway to hell[a] is broad, and its gate is wide enough for all the multitudes who choose its easy way. 14 But the Gateway to Life is small, and the road is narrow, and only a few ever find it.

In the song Highway to Hell, the singer sings about there being no speed limits or stop signs. Nothing to slow you down from destruction and eternal damnation! Foot on the gas all the way to Hell! 

By entering the narrow gate, God puts guard rails up for us, to protect us from veering off course. To slow us down or even stop us from going astray. He doesn't say this path is easy. In fact it is a difficult one to traverse. Following Jesus and going His way can be hard. He never promised us an easy life.

John 16:33 The Message

33 In this godless world you will continue to experience difficulties. But take heart! I’ve conquered the world.”

But so many people want to take the easy route. Wide open, nothing to stop them or slow them down from doing their own thing. Their own selfish desires. A choice that will have "Forever" consequences! 

So if you are questioning on what to do to make sure that you spend forever with Jesus, this is what you  need to do.

Romans 10:9 New Living Translation

9 If you openly declare that Jesus is Lord and believe in your heart that God raised him from the dead, you will be saved.

It's really that simple. Jesus wants to spend forever with you, in eternity. 

So I encourage you today to think about choices that you are making. They have a forever in mind. Who do you choose today? Jesus, the giver of life, or Satan, the taker and destroyer of life.

My prayer is that you choose wisely!
